How this clinic compares in Walled Lake

This is an opioid treatment program, so medication is usually taken on site rather than picked up at a pharmacy.

Easterseals MORC is one of 5 buprenorphine providers listed in Walled Lake. On the coverage and access signals the registry records, it is indistinguishable from 1 other Walled Lake clinic, so treat the points below as the real differences rather than any ranking.

What stands out here

  • It accepts TRICARE or military insurance. Only 2 of 5 Walled Lake clinics do (40%).
  • It doses on site as an opioid treatment program. Only 2 of 5 Walled Lake clinics do (40%).
  • It also offers naltrexone. Only 2 of 5 Walled Lake clinics do (40%).

Worth asking when you call

  • Whether they are taking new patients, which changes faster than the registry updates.
  • The self-pay price for a first visit, and whether the medication is billed separately.
  • How soon a first appointment is available, and what to bring.
